Summary

Overview

In 2024, Aizawl averaged an AQI of 46 while Pune averaged 97 — a 51-point (111%) gap, with Pune the more polluted and Aizawl the cleaner of the two. On 1055 days when both cities reported, Aizawl was cleaner on 1029 of them; the average daily gap was 95 AQI points.

Seasonality & days

Aizawl peaks in March, while Pune peaks in November. Aizawl logged 0% Severe days and 94.2% Good-or-Satisfactory days; Pune was 0.1% Severe and 44.8% Good-or-Satisfactory. Longest clean-air streaks: Aizawl 76 days, Pune 92 days.

Year-over-year progress

Aizawl has worsened by 16 AQI points (53.3%) from 2020 to 2024; Pune has improved by 7 AQI points (6.7%) over the same window. The worst recorded day for Aizawl reached AQI 208 at Sikulpuikawn Aizawl (PCB) on 2021-01-20; Pune hit AQI 435 at Alandi (IITM) on 2024-01-29.

Station-level disparity

Aizawl spans 1 CPCB stations with a 0-point spread (min 43, max 43); Pune spans 12 stations with a 54-point spread (min 68, max 122).
